Saudi Arabia's recent oil price cuts are luring some Indian refiners to snap up crude from the kingdom. That comes as Russian crude exports to India plummet, hitting an 11-month low in December.
Saudi Arabia has a superpower. Not only is it the largest exporter of crude oil in the world; its production costs for oil projects are also the lowest in the world, at around just $10 per barrel.
